NEXTECH3D.AI'S AI SPATIAL COMPUTING PLATFORM 'ARWAY' LAUNCHES INDUSTRY-FIRST HYBRID NAVIGATION: INTERACTIVE MAPS FOR WEB, MOBILE & KIOSKS
Nextech3D.AI Corp.'s spatial computing spinout, Arway Corp., has launched interactive map navigation. This new feature enables seamless, point-to-point wayfinding across Web, mobile and touchscreen kiosks, combining traditional 2-D navigation with cutting-edge AR (augmented reality) guidance in a unified platform. The company believes significant revenue opportunity exists from existing and new customers for the industry's first hybrid navigation.
With the demand for intuitive digital wayfinding growing across venues such as airports, shopping centers, campuses and large-scale events, ARway's interactive maps aim to bridge a key industry gap -- offering a single SDK that supports both familiar map-based navigation and immersive augmented reality (AR) routes.
What interactive maps deliver:
- Searchable 2-D maps -- users can easily search or tap to find points of interest, amenities and booths;
- Real-time point-to-point routing -- smart path updates follow user movement, delivering a blue-dot experience across large, complex spaces;
- Omnichannel compatibility -- one configuration supports iOS, Android, browsers (WebGL) and kiosk screens;
- Dual-mode flexibility -- operators can toggle between 2-D maps and Arway's camera-based AR guidance -- both operating from the same map setup;
- Monetization and analytics -- for commercial venues and event organizers, the solution enables new sponsorship opportunities, premium map placements and visitor analytics.

About Arway Corp.
Arway is a no-code spatial computing platform that combines AI-powered visual positioning with robust map and content management. Enterprises use Arway to deploy AR navigation, training and marketing experiences with centimetre-level precision.
